What you'll do:

As Compliance Manager, you will be at the heart of ensuring that the organisation operates within the ever-evolving landscape of financial regulation. Your day-to-day responsibilities will see you collaborating with colleagues across departments to provide timely advisory support on complex compliance issues. You will play a crucial role in developing policies that reflect both UK-specific and group-wide standards while also supporting the delivery of training initiatives designed to heighten regulatory awareness.

  • Work closely with senior colleagues to deliver comprehensive compliance support, advice and assurance across multiple business functions within the UK branch.
  • Support the embedding of group-wide compliance and regulatory standards by contributing to policy development, implementation and ongoing review processes.
  • Provide expert input into the design and enhancement of regulatory risk management frameworks, ensuring robust practices are established and maintained.
  • Deliver clear technical advice and face-to-face training sessions to staff at all levels, promoting awareness of current and emerging regulatory requirements.
  • Take responsibility for delivering aspects of the Monitoring & Compliance Testing programme by reviewing controls, enhancing scripts, performing testing activities, reporting results, and advising on necessary improvements.
  • Collaborate with other compliance professionals to identify best practices, share knowledge across teams and regions, and drive consistency in approach.
  • Act as delegate for senior management when producing internal management information or regulatory reports for local regulators or head office.
  • Lead ad-hoc assignments related to regulatory governance or risk management as required by evolving business needs or external developments.
  • Review financial promotion or marketing materials to ensure clarity, fairness and full compliance with both internal policies and external regulations.
  • Communicate effectively with stakeholders at all levels—including policy writers, trainers, risk managers and legal advisors—to provide support on compliance matters.

What you bring:

To excel as Compliance Manager in this setting, you will bring proven experience from similar roles within international banks—ideally covering advisory work across wealth management or capital markets. Your deep understanding of UK financial regulations (FCA/PRA) alongside EU directives ensures you can navigate complex rulebooks confidently.

  • Demonstrated track record of at least five years’ experience providing compliance advisory services within an international banking environment.
  • In-depth understanding of one or more areas such as Wealth Management, Capital Markets or Corporate Banking gained through hands-on experience.
  • Comprehensive knowledge of FCA and PRA handbooks along with familiarity with relevant EU laws (including MiFID, MAR, PSD, SMCR and COCON).
  • Proven ability to oversee robust monitoring programmes—designing controls, conducting tests and reporting findings effectively.
  • Strong analytical skills enabling you to assess complex compliance issues from a risk management perspective while considering broader business impacts.
  • Excellent communication skills allowing you to articulate intricate regulatory matters clearly at all organisational levels—both internally and externally—with empathy and tact.
